Transaction a62559b3ad77567825ecc4b71ff53082868242a54d1b7f162eadd726863ec410
1 Input
1 Output
-
a62559b3ad77567825ecc4b71ff53082868242a54d1b7f162eadd726863ec410:0
- value
- 3058373
- script pubkey
- OP_0 OP_PUSHBYTES_20 73e3e2e40b22eff3ce355e02e435999feb94a574
- address
- bc1qw0379eqtythl8n34tcpwgdvenl4efft5dhk8xz